I have a Macbook Unibody running OS X 10.5.8. I currently live in a condominium tower and pick a bunch of Wifi Connections. My problem is that everytime i turn my computer on it automatically connects to a non-secure connection which belongs to someone else. I have to go through the Airport and manually connect to my connection every time i use my computer "join other network" method. I have tried to play with the settings to see if i can avoid automatically connection to the other network but it does not seem to work. Is there anything else i can do to avoid having to manually connect to MY netowork each time.

Thank you all :D
 
So you have gone to System Preferences > Network > Airport > Advanced > AirPort and deleted all the networks you don't want from Preferred Networks or at least rearranged them order?
 
Ahh Thank you i was able to delete the million networks the notebook remembered. This should do the trick! Thanks Again!
